Congratulations Noor Al-Rawabdeh, Mohammad Abualnadi And Jordan FA On World Cup 2026 Qualification


Jordan made history when they secured their first-ever World Cup slot after defeating Oman 3-0 on 6 June.

Concluding the 2026 World Cup Qualifying campaign with 16 points from four wins, four draws, and two losses, Al-Nashama became the first Arab nation to qualify for the 2026 World Cup.

Meanwhile, Selangor FC midfielder Noor Al-Rawabdeh made a successful return to the Jordanian squad in the 73rd minute of the match against Oman, after missing two matches due to an Anterior Cruciate Ligament (ACL) injury sustained in October 2024.

Noor expressed his gratitude for being back with the team for the third round of the World Cup Qualifiers, “Half of my ACL recovery took place in Jordan. Every day, I received words of encouragement from the supporters whenever they saw me. Their prayers and support have given me the strength to rejoin the team before the third round of the World Cup Qualifiers begins.”

When asked about his feelings on representing Jordan in the World Cup after five years of dedication to the national team, “This is more than a victory for us, it’s history made for our country and our people. They trusted us to raise the Jordanian flag on the world stage. We (Jordan FA) are united in fighting to fulfil the dreams of all Jordanians. I’m very thankful to everyone who believed in us especially the fans, my family, my fiancée, and Selangor FC, my second family who have always supported my journey. This is all for you.”

Additionally, Mohammad Abualnadi, Selangor FC’s import defender, is among the new Jordanian defenders who successfully completed 90 minutes in five matches during the 2026 World Cup Qualifiers.

Abualnadi shared his gratitude for being part of the historic achievement, “Qualifying for the World Cup and being a member of the first Jordanian team to do so is truly special. Every player dreams of appearing on the World Cup stage, it feels like a dream come true. Moreover, creating history alongside such incredible teammates is an extraordinary experience. I am truly thankful for everyone’s support.”

Selangor FC extends heartfelt congratulations to Noor Al-Rawabdeh, Mohammad Abualnadi, and the entire Jordanian team for their efforts in securing Jordan’s place in the 2026 World Cup.
